It is important to know what to look for when choosing a sports vehicle to excel in snow conditions. Land Rover Range Rover Sport includes a Snow/Wet mode, which reduces throttle response and activates a locking center differential. This is crucial when snowy conditions are encountered, as it helps to start from a standstill. It also has a low-traction launch function that restricts throttle input to maintain constant speed.

How to avoid auto mechanic scams

Auto mechanics scamming is a major problem for consumers. An average car repair bill costs $1,500 annually. This means that there are many people out there who are willing to take advantage of this situation. You can avoid becoming a victim if you are able to identify the signs. These are some tips that will help you recognize a scammer before he or she takes your money.

  1. Never pay upfront. If someone asks you to pay them upfront, it's probably a scam. Always ask for payment once work has been completed. If you have any doubts about whether something is legit, contact the Better Business Bureau (BBB), at 1-888-322-8138. They'll give you advice on how to proceed.
  2. Ask for references. It's a great way to verify that you're dealing directly with a service provider who is trustworthy. Online reviews are also a great way to verify the service provider's reputation. Be sure to check online reviews about any business that you deal with.
  3. Conduct background checks. A background check is an essential part of hiring someone. To see if the company has any complaints, check the BBB website. Also, verify that the vehicle's license plate number belongs to the business owner.
  4. Don't be afraid to walk away. Even if a business appears legitimate, scammers will try to get you to pay too much. If you feel you have been taken advantage of, don't hesitate and leave. There are plenty of other businesses available to you.
  5. Be wary of "free" services. There are lots of companies that offer free estimates or free inspections. These companies usually charge exorbitant fees later. Ask about additional charges before you sign anything.
  6. Avoid being pressured. When a company offers you a great deal, it's because they think they can get away with charging you less than you deserve. You should not be forced to buy anything if you find yourself in this situation.
  7. Make sure you only purchase high quality products. You want to make sure that the repair shop uses high-quality parts. If you are looking for new brake pads, don't choose a shop that sells cheap pads. Instead, go to a shop specializing in brakes.
  8. Get multiple quotes. It is important to compare prices from different shops. This will increase your chances of getting a fair price.
  9. Keep records. It is important to keep track all details related to your repair. This includes invoices, receipts, and warranties. You should also write down any phone numbers or addresses that you receive.
